What is Hire Ground?
Hire Ground operates as a sophisticated provider of Vendor Relationship Management (VRM) software, bridging the gap between enterprise buyers and suppliers. The platform serves as a centralized ecosystem for autonomous sourcing, rigorous vetting, and seamless onboarding, while simultaneously providing continuous risk monitoring. Beyond its technical infrastructure, the company distinguishes itself through a dual-value proposition: enabling suppliers to scale their operations through expanded network access, while empowering buyers to optimize their procurement workflows. Furthermore, the firm integrates consulting services focused on supplier diversity, reinforcing its commitment to inclusive economic development, a mission further amplified by its industry-leading podcast content.
How much funding has Hire Ground raised?
Hire Ground has raised a total of $149K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$149K
Debt (2021): $149K with participation from PPP
